Core features and practical use Options give defined risk for buyers and scalable income for sellers. A typical move is a vertical spread: you cap potential profit but also limit downside, which is appealing when you’re risk-aware and want to manage capital efficiently. Covered calls remain a classic approach for stock owners who want extra premium on quiet market days. In real-life terms, think of a Spanish bank stock where you sell a call against your holding to earn premium while setting a ceiling on upside, a trade you can size to your risk tolerance and time horizon.

Across assets: forex, stock, crypto, indices, commodities, options Options trading isn’t limited to one market. You’ll encounter:

  • Forex: currency pairs with options to hedge FX risk on a business trip or a new export contract.
  • Stocks: using SPY-like or regional equivalents to express directional views or protect holdings.
  • Indices: broad market hedges with liquid options on major indices.
  • Commodities: hedging price risk on oil, metals, or agri commodities.
  • Crypto: options on major tokens for asymmetric upside with defined risk. The learning takeaway is that the same logic—volatility, time decay, delta—applies across asset classes, so a solid framework travels well.

Reliability and pragmatic strategies A practical mind-set helps: start small, validate assumptions, and keep a simple log of outcomes. A personal anecdote—trading a vertical spread on a regional stock during earnings season—illustrated how implied volatility spikes can drive quick premium capture, but you avoid over-allocating to uncertain events. Maintain clear exit rules, like predetermined profit targets or max risk per trade, and use stop-loss concepts adapted to options (e.g., closing a leg to lock in gains if IV collapses).
